8126 – 32 Channel TTL

The SeaDAC Lite 8126 provides 32 channels of buffered drive digital I/O. The
module addresses the 32 channels of I/O as four eight-bit ports, each programmable
as input or output. Use a standard 50-pin IDC ribbon cable to connect an industry
standard relay rack for PC based control and automation of equipment including
sensors, switches, security control systems, and other industrial automation systems.
A status LED lights when the 8126 is successfully communicating with a USB port.

Power Requirements

Max Output Power:

+5VDC @ 350mA

Inputs

Logic High:

Min 2VDC

Logic Low:

Max 0.8VDC

Outputs *

Logic High:

Max 0.5VDC @ 64mA

Logic Low:

Min 2VDC @ 32mA


NOTE:

The 8126 modules are designed to work with industry standard
solid-state relay racks that expect negative logic to operate. The
8126 modules expect positive logic on the inputs. Refer to the I/O
Wiring section of this manual for more information.
